• Facilitate the flow of materials through the supply chain • Develop tools and processes supporting supply chain goals and objectives • Create metrics and monthly supplier scorecards • Partner with management to improve supply chain performance and supplier collaboration • Identify problems through analysis and create sustainable supply chain strategy solutions • Develop forecasting, order replenishment, and logistics channel decision processes • Analyze supply chain best practices and develop strategies for supply chain business cases • Conduct day-to-day business analyses supporting supply chain activities • Establish methods for delivering monthly supplier updates • Support central replenishment activities and collaborate with vendors on inventory forecasting and replenishment strategies • Create, evaluate, and audit supply chain metrics and data • Partner with merchants on promotions, price changes, and exit strategies • Develop decision-support tools and financial models analyzing inventory cost/benefit tradeoffs • Analyze multi-tier distribution channels for product-category cost and service-level tradeoffs • Develop forecasting tools supporting collaborative planning with merchandising suppliers • May provide guidance or training to junior-level personnel
• Must reside in the specified states: Texas, Georgia, Washington, Pennsylvania, New Jersey, Florida, New York, Illinois, Alabama, or California • Prior experience supporting warehouse design/build, network optimization, or distribution center transformation projects • Intermediate to advanced SQL skills, including complex queries, joins, and subqueries • Experience with slotting optimization, inventory control, and replenishment planning • Hands-on experience with WMS platforms, preferably SAP WM or SAP EWM • Proficiency in Power BI and/or Tableau for data visualization and reporting • Strong data analytics and data-driven problem-solving capabilities • Willingness and ability to travel up to 75% as required by project needs • Typically requires BS/BA in a related discipline and generally 2–5 years of experience in a related field, or MS/MA and generally 2–4 years of experience in a related field • Certification is required in some areas
